本文共 475 字,大约阅读时间需要 1 分钟。
android系统在编译的时候,控制编译的都是mk文件;可以使用以下方法在mk文件里打印出log;
这样就可以在编译窗口上看,哪些地方是否编译到?哪些mk文件的顺序等。
1. 在mk文件里添加出错且停止的log:
例如: /device/intel/cherrytrail/r2_cht_ffd/device.mk
... ...
$(error "this is log"$(FEATURE_2STEP_TEST))
// 编译到此处,会停止;而且打印出“”里的log,也打印出 FEATURE_2STEP_TEST 宏定义的值。
... ...
1. 在mk文件里添加警告log但不停止编译:
例如: /device/intel/cherrytrail/r2_cht_ffd/device.mk
... ...
$(warning "this is log"$(FEATURE_2STEP_TEST))
// 编译到此处,不会停止,会继续编译;而且打印出“”里的log,也打印出 FEATURE_2STEP_TEST 宏定义的值。
... ...
转载地址:http://xjngi.baihongyu.com/